“Yes, I scored more than 30 goals throughout my career with the Boss. Each goal has a special place and I was tasked by the head coach to fulfill certain tasks that complement the efforts of the whole squad. When I was able to do it as planned, I feel satisfied and highly motivated to do more to serve the best interest of the team,” Ismael Ahmad said in response to a question on his title as the “Scoring Defender” of the team compared to the goals he scored though he is his position as a defender.

He went on to say: “Yet, the memorable and critical goal I scored was against Al Wahda in 2011/2012 season. The opponent was taking the lead by two goals at their home field and out former head coach Romania’s Cosmin Olăroiu directed me to move forward. Ali Al Whaibi sent me a deft pass and I jumped high and sent the ball into the back net of the goalkeeper at the 93rd minute of the added in time and to finish the match by a 2-2 draw.”

“Actually, there is no easy season for the Boss as the team is always required to win titles and fight honorably in the field in all its matches. However, the most difficult season was 2010/2011 when the team was about to relegate to the first division of the league but we were able to remain in the league. in the following season 2011/2012 the Boss was crowned by the shield of the league making it the 10th time to win the dearest title,” he explained the most difficult time he faced during his career with the Boss.
